概要

Child Mental Health for Pediatric Clinicians podcast - formerly PsychEd4Peds -is the child mental health podcast designed for pediatric clinicians - helping you help kids. The host, Dr. Elise Fallucco, M.D., is a board-certified child and adolescent psychiatrist and mom of three who teaches pediatric clinicians to identify, manage, and support kids and teens with mental health problems. Dr. Fallucco interviews experts in the fields of child psychiatry, psychology, and pediatrics to share practical tools, tips, and strategies to help pediatric clinicians take care of kids and teens.

    How can parents set real boundaries around kids’ screen use when every app has different settings—and kids can get around them? In part two of this tech safety series, Dr. Elise Fallucco continues her conversation with tech trust-and-safety insider (and mom) Ashley, senior manager of global risk assessment at Twitch. They break down why parents need to set parental controls inside each individual app (not just on the device), what to watch for in hidden or unexpected features like messaging and photo uploads (even in seemingly harmless games), and how kids may disguise apps to bypass rules. Ashley also shares practical tips like avoiding identifying details in usernames and profile photos, plus creative alternatives to a smartphone.

    They also discuss safer ways for kids to listen to music, including risks on platforms like Spotify and a workaround

    Finally, Ashley answers the question, “WHEN IS THE RIGHT time to introduce social media?” She talks about how to weigh factors like child maturity, family values, platform differences, ads, and risks like influencer content and mental health impacts—
